jsd Wrote:It's not the same for TESU. If it shows as coming in with a 300/400 course code, then they consider it UL regardless of what ACE evaluates it as.
As said above, COSC may have other advantages, so you just do what works best for you. TESU used to be considerably cheaper, but now COSC is almost as cheap.
I think there are still some benefits over TESU's BSBA over COSC's besides price: 1) You can test out of the capstone (Strategic Management); 2) You only need 12cr of UL coursework in the AOS at TESU, vs. 30cr UL throughout the degree at COSC.
Those 2 things alone make it a no-brainer in my opinion, but it really depends on what courses you're bringing into the degree already.
For other degrees, the cost is very similar, and they both require a Capstone, so there's less of a difference (although COSC still requires more UL courses).
